New Mexican posole is a warming, chile-spiced stew made with pork and hominy, a type of corn that has been treated to remove its hull and germ.

Instructions to make Mike's New Mexican Pork Stew:
- Place everything in the Phase One section in a large thick bottom pot..
- Simmer on medium covered for 3 hours..
- Roast pictured after 3 hours of simmering. Pull roast from broth and set to the side. Trim any fat. By this time your broth should be a fraction of what it was..
- 1/2" chop all vegetables in the Phase Two section and add to a covered pot. Simmer for 15 minutes. Add additional water if needed to simmer veggies but only what you'll need. This should be a thick stew at its finish..
- 1 Pound bucket Bueno Hatch Green Chilie pictured..
- Chop your roast into 1"+ cubes and add to pot at 15 minutes in. Stir regularly..
- Simmer pot 15 additional minutes covered. Stir regularly..
- Uncover pot and simmer until most all fluids have dissipated. Stir regularly..
- Since seasonings can lose flavor with long simmer times - taste test at the finish and add what you'd like. I'll always add additional Cumin, Green Chili Powder and garlic. Lastly, add fresh Cilantro and mix..
